About

Meng Gao is a scholar working on Molecular Biology, Cancer Research and Oncology. According to data from OpenAlex, Meng Gao has authored 69 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 50 papers in Molecular Biology, 16 papers in Cancer Research and 8 papers in Oncology. Recurrent topics in Meng Gao's work include Mitochondrial Function and Pathology (13 papers), ATP Synthase and ATPases Research (8 papers) and Cancer-related molecular mechanisms research (7 papers). Meng Gao is often cited by papers focused on Mitochondrial Function and Pathology (13 papers), ATP Synthase and ATPases Research (8 papers) and Cancer-related molecular mechanisms research (7 papers). Meng Gao collaborates with scholars based in China, United States and Hong Kong. Meng Gao's co-authors include Guohua Gong, Yuan Qin, Anqi Li, Zhonghua Liu, Yunfeng Fu, Bilin Liu, Tao Huang, Xuejun Kong, Jinzhu Jia and Changwei Li and has published in prestigious journals such as Nature Communications, Journal of Clinical Oncology and Cancer Research.
